David was born in York, South Carolina, to Bennett Blackwelder and Grace White Blackwelder on July 31, 1932. He passed away at 90 years of age on Friday, July 7, 2023. He served in the US Navy from 1951 until 1955 and earned the rank of SK2. David retired from Allied Chemical (Honeywell) as a shipping and receiving supervisor after 29 years of service. David was a member of the Irmo Fire Department from 1963 as a volunteer until 2015 as Commissioner. He coached Dixie Youth Baseball in Irmo in the mid-1960’s. He was a member of Westminster Presbyterian Church since 1963, serving as treasurer, elder, deacon, ground maintenance, building maintenance, and usher. In addition, David was also involved with the Go-Getters and Homes for Habitat and he cooked for church suppers and drove the van to church events. He also enjoyed square dancing. David was associated with Temples-Halloran Funeral Home since its beginning.
